A Voyage to Abyssinia is a historical book written by Father Lobo, a Jesuit missionary who travelled to Ethiopia in the 17th century. The book is a detailed account of his journey and the customs, traditions, and political structure of the Ethiopian society he encountered. Lobo's narrative provides a unique insight into the Ethiopian culture and society, including their religion, language, and social norms. The book also describes the country's geography, flora, and fauna, as well as its history and relationship with neighboring countries.
